Abstract:
A 11-month-old boy with a right ventricular diverticulum was reported. To our knowledge, this is the 18th case in the literature and the first case observed by two-dimensional echocardiography. Using our systematic two-dimensional echocardiographic approach, the three dimensional structure of this anomaly was reconstructed correctly. On the short-axis view of the ventricle, an abnormal septal echo was revealed in the right anterior region of the interventricular septum, forming an another cavity from the right ventricle, and was observed to have proper own motion by real-time two-dimensional echocardiography. From apical four chamber view, the abnormal cavity was detected on the right side of the small right ventricle. By contrast echocardiography, a contrast echo appears in the right ventricle and then in the abnormal cavity. The diagnosis was confirmed by cardiac catheterization, angiography and operation.
